What does SPF 40 / PA+++ mean for vitamin C with sun protection, and how does this affect your skin?
SPF 40 blocks a large portion of UVB rays, while PA+++ indicates strong UVA protection; together they reduce sunburn risk and long-term photoaging. When paired with vitamin C with sun protection, you gain antioxidant support that helps neutralize free radicals created by sun exposure, aiding brightness and skin tone. How should I apply and layer vitamin C with sun protection in my skincare routine?
Apply vitamin C with sun protection after cleansing and any lighter serums, then follow with moisturizer or makeup as needed. Use a thin, even layer of sunscreen with vitamin C on clean skin and allow 2–3 minutes to absorb before applying other products. In outdoor settings, reapply every two hours or after sweating; avoid mixing sunscreen with oil-heavy products that could reduce effectiveness. The vitamin C component helps brighten while the sunscreen shields against UV damage, making the combination suitable for daily use.
